This guide is for anyone organising a Bosphorus cruise for a group in Istanbul during 2026 — a corporate event planner, a family reunion organiser, a friend-group lead, or someone arranging a bachelor or bachelorette send-off. Booking for a group is a different task from booking two seats on a shared cruise.
The vessel has to fit the headcount comfortably, the per-person cost has to work for everyone, and the onboard setup — catering, music, audio-visual, decoration — has to match the occasion. Get the group size and the use case clear first, and the rest of the decision falls into place.
